The Customer Experiences Data team is a multi-disciplinary data engineering team focused on the success of Microsoft Cloud customers, sellers and partners. Our analysis services and machine learning models answer key questions helping our customers and partners improve business models and services. Our team also provides key metrics about cloud adoption across Microsoft and inform internal business decisions. We do this with a team of people with diverse perspectives and backgrounds who continually identify points of engagement, measure outcomes, learn from our customers and partners, and improve business models and services. In this way we make data-driven insights actionable with changes to Microsoft Cloud products and services to make them easier to use, understand, and learn about. The institutional knowledge we build as a result amplifies our impact across Microsoft to help make customer and partner success our success.
